Arby’s announced that effective April 18, Darla Morse will join as chief information officer reporting directly to Paul Brown, chief executive officer.

“Given the rapid evolution and increasingly important role of technology in our industry, I am looking forward to the expertise that Darla brings to our team,” Brown says. “She will guide the brand’s technology initiatives going forward with the objective of continuing to enhance the restaurant experience for our guests while driving operational efficiencies for our franchisees.”

Morse is joining Arby’s from SeaWorld where as chief information officer she led the technology teams supporting all 12 SeaWorld parks and corporate headquarters. During her tenure at SeaWorld, Morse drove a number of industry-leading innovations including an enterprise mobile application for managing park wait times, providing guest information and other key functionalities including food pre-order capability and mobile wallet for one-touch purchasing.

Morse has more than 22 years of technology experience with previous positions in a variety of roles for Walt Disney World including being part of the initial team that developed Disney’s wristband, allowing the company to provide personalized offers to park and hotel guests, shift demand within the park, and use mobile technology to increase revenue within the park.
